This book presents a logical system that is able to capture all aspects of modern probability as it is practiced today. The system is then used to rigorously formulate the principle of indifference.

Using nine rules of inductive inference, a calculus of probability is developed that operates directly on sentences - without reference to outcomes or sample spaces. Its surprising strength is expressed by three embedding theorems, based on an underlying many-worlds semantics in which random variables play a foundational role.
